| Background:The ureteral stent has been more and more widely applied clinically to urinary surgery since its birth, it has become an indispensable aid to urinary surgery. But since it’s a foreign matter put into the urinary tract, it also causes many clinical complications, among which, the stone formed on the wall of ureter is a hot potato in clinical treatment, some patients develop stones with great size, leading to a difficulty in decannulation that sometimes needs to be treated with open operation, which costs the patients much both financially and mentally. However, clinically, any good method to prevent the formation of stone on the ureteral wall is not found to date. This study tries to use Uralyt-u to prevent the formation of stone on the ureteral wall, hoping to find a way to prevent the stone formation on the ureteral wall, and to eliminate the suffering from disease for the population of patients and to serve for the clinical work simultaneously. Objective:To discuss and explore the curative effect of potassium sodium hydrogen citrate particle on the prevention of the stone formation on the double-“J†tube wall. Method:60 patients have been equally performed with implantation of ureteral stents and with the operation of removal of kidney stone or ureteral stone with a thorough removal of stone during the operation. It is shown by a postoperative abdominal KUB that the double J tube has a good position, the stents are equally of identical imported material with a model of F6. 30 patients took Uralyt-u orally, among whom, there are 18 males and 12 females, they took Uralyt-u for two times and 10 g in total per day, the drug dosage was adjusted based on the urinary PH. the control group consists of 30 patients, 20 males and 10 females, on whom the double J tube has been equally retained for one month before it is withdrawn under cystoscope, the volume of stone formation on tube wall is to be observed, we divide the experimental results into several grades as follows: A. the color of tube wall remains unchanged, which is regarded as no stone formation occurs; B. no stone can be observed by a naked eye on the tube wall but the color of tube wall has changed, by rubbing with the hand, the stone can be found, which is regarded as stone formation occurs; C. a clear stone can be seen on the tube wall; D. a lot of stones have been formed on the tube wall, the stent cannot be withdrawn under cystoscope. Result:In the experimental group, the number of grade A patients is 25, among whom, 13 males, 12 females, the number of grade B patients is 2, the number of grade C is three patients and grade D patients is zero, in the control group, the number of grade A patients is 17, the number of grade B patients is 6, the number of grade C patients is 7, the number of grade D patients is 0. Conclusion:The oral administration of Uralyt-u can significantly reduce the postoperative stone formation on tube wall in the patients retained with stents, the main ingredient of Uralyt-u is potassium sodium hydrogen citrate, after oral administration of it, the urinary PH and citrate discharge can be increased. The citrate is the anion that predominates in urine, it is also an important inhibitor against the calcium stone, which can directly inhibit all the process of crystal formation, including the crystal’s nucleary, growth and aggregation; it can also be combined with the urinary calcium to form the citric acid monocalcium having a high solubility, in turn, reducing the concentration of calcium ion in urine, keeping a low saturability of urinary calcium oxalate, which can indirectly inhibit the crystal formation, meanwhile, the raise of PH value can increase the solubility of uric acid stone and cystine stone, achieving the goal of stone inhibition, it is recommended that the patients retained with stents have a regular oral administration of Uralyt-u. |
